Eligibility Criteria

The tables below highlight the eligibility criteria and ineligibility conditions for the NSP Financial Assistance for Education to the Wards of Beedi/Cine/IOMC/LSDM, Post-Matric 2025-26:

Criteria

Details

Nationality

Must be an Indian citizen

Course Enrollment

Must be enrolled in a regular General or Technical course (including Medical, Engineering, Agriculture) at a government-recognized institution

Parent’s Occupation

Must be a child of: – Beedi Worker – Iron Ore, Manganese, Chrome Ore, Limestone, or Dolomite Mines Worker – Cine Worker with at least 6 months of service

Academic Requirement

Must have passed the last qualifying examination in the first attempt

Income Criteria

– For Beedi workers and mine supervisory/managerial staff: ≤ ₹10,000/month – For Cine workers: ≤ ₹8,000/month

Deadline to Apply

31st October 2025

Ineligibility Conditions 

The details are as follows:

Ineligible Candidates

Reason

Students changing academic streams after graduation

e.g., B.Sc. after B.Com., B.Com. after B.A., or M.A. in a different subject after one M.A.

Students changing professional disciplines

e.g., L.L.B. after B.T. or B.Ed.

Students studying through correspondence/distance mode

Not eligible

Scholarships for Eligible Students

 Students chosen for this program will get yearly financial help depending on their education level. Here’s how much the scholarships are:

Educational Level

Annual Scholarship Amount (₹)

Class 11 & Class 12

 ₹3,000

Industrial Training Institute (ITI)

 ₹6,000

Polytechnic/Diploma Courses

 ₹6,000

Undergraduate Degree Programs (e.g., B.Sc. Agriculture)

 ₹6,000

Professional Degree Courses (e.g., Engineering, Medical, Law)

 ₹25,000

Terms and Conditions

Category

Condition

Other Scholarships

Students receiving any other scholarship/stipend are not eligible for this scheme.

Bank Account

Scholars must have a separate bank account. For joint accounts, the scholar’s name should be the first name.

Mobile Number

Applicants must have a working mobile number and each scholar should provide a separate number.

Multiple Siblings

If more than one child of the same worker applies, each must have a separate bank account.

Conditions for Cancellation of Scholarship

Reason for Cancellation

Details

False Information

If the scholarship is obtained using false statements, it will be cancelled.

Discontinuation of Studies

If the scholar drops out, the scholarship will stop from the date of discontinuation.

Change in Course or Institution

Any change without prior approval from the Welfare Commissioner will lead to cancellation.

Poor Academic Performance/Irregularity

Scholarship will be cancelled for unsatisfactory progress, irregular attendance, or misconduct.

Parent’s Job Status Changes

If the scholar’s parent ceases to be a Beedi/Mine/Cine worker, the scholarship becomes ineligible.

Recovery Clause

If any violation is found after disbursement, the scholarship amount will be recovered from the parents.
